Luis Velásquez Alvaray (1954 – 17 May 2025) was a Venezuelan politician and lawyer, who served in the National Assembly from 2000 to 2004 and was a member of the Supreme Tribunal of Justice from 2005 to 2006.[1]

Velásquez died of prostate cancer in Costa Rica, on 17 May 2025, at the age of 71.[2]
